Five-Star Cornerback Narrows Recruitment, FSU Makes Top Three

In this story:
The Florida State Seminoles have been on fire this past off-season while hauling in the No. 8 recruiting class for 2024. Including blue chip recruits like 4-star running back Kam Davis, 4-star quarterback Luke Kromenhoek and 5-star tight end Landen Thomas, the 'Noles appear to be headed in the right direction to reload next year.
There could be another top 100 recruit joining Tribe 24 in 5-star cornerback Charles Lester III, who recently narrowed down his choice of schools to three: Florida State, University of Georgia and Alabama.

Lester currently holds offers from FSU, Alabama, Georgia, LSU, Clemson, Penn State, Tennessee, Ohio State and other programs across the country.

According to Lester, he plans on visiting Alabama (June 2-4), Colorado (June 9-11), Florida State (June 16-18), and Georgia (June 23-25). Lester has visited FSU nine times with his last trip coming in March.
The 6'1 Sarasota, Florida native is currently the 15th-ranked player nationally and the 2nd-ranked player at his respective position, according to 247Sports.com.
Lester is a dual-threat athlete who can play on both sides of the ball. He's lengthy and can press on the boundary while also being able to shut down receivers in the zone. As a corner, his game will benefit after a few years in a college-level strength and conditioning program. If he can work on his run support in blitz packages he has a chance to be a breakout player. Lester has solid ball skills and would be an asset to the secondary. The defensive side of the ball will need playmakers after 2023 with a ton of veterans moving on to the next level.
